Louise Herron ends 14 years at Sydney Opera House
AFBytes Brief
Louise Herron completed fourteen years leading the Sydney Opera House. She described the role as an honor and privilege in her farewell remarks.
Why this matters
The departure marks the end of a long period of stable management at a major cultural landmark. Australians interested in arts institutions may watch for the successor selection process.
